What is included in the price?
All costs—including taxes, tolls, tips, and fees—are covered, so there are no hidden charges when you arrive.

How long does the transfer take?
The journey usually lasts around two hours, but this can vary depending on traffic and time of day.

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, cancellation is free if done at least 24 hours before the scheduled pickup time.

Will the driver wait if I arrive late?
Yes, the service includes a 60-minute waiting period at no extra charge, accommodating flight delays or customs processing.

What luggage is allowed?
The service permits one suitcase and one carry-on per passenger. Oversized items might need prior approval.

How do I find my driver at the airport?
A representative or driver will hold a sign with your name at the designated meeting point, making pickup straightforward.
